You and your family will have a great time making these adorable cheesecloth ghosts, better still, you can make several of them for under $15.

Most of the items you'll need for this item can be bought at a dollar store. And it can be completed in a few simple steps. You can put together one of these ghosts in less than 15 minutes. It actually takes less time to make than you will spend waiting for the finished product to dry. The best part about this DIY is that you can customize it to your liking. You can add some light to illuminate your ghost, you can position its arms so that it can hold items — such as this tiny Dollar Tree pumpkin — or you can paint gold or other colors to match the rest of your decor.  

How to make a DIY cheesecloth ghost

You can get white cheesecloth from Amazon for about $1 a yard, and everything else is available at Dollar Tree. If you want different-sized ghosts, you'll have to use different-sized cups. Jars or bottles will work as well. First, you'll tape your pipe cleaners to your cup to make your arm shape. You can place part of your pipe cleaner on the inside of the cup, then tape it on the inside and shape the pipe cleaner outward. If your ghost is going to hold something, you might want to twist multiple pipe cleaners together for a little extra strength. If you want an illuminated ghost, you can place tea lights or fairy lights inside the cup.

Blow up your balloon and place the knotted end inside your cup. Pour two parts of glue into a bowl and mix it with one part of water. Submerge your cheesecloth into this mixture. Wring it out well, then layer a few pieces of wet cheesecloth over your balloon and cup until it's totally covered and looks like a ghost. Cut out eyes for the ghost with felt and let everything dry. Once it's dry you can pop the balloon, and you'll have an upright ghost. At this point, you can add any features and decorative accents.
